Ubuntu 14.04无法识别安装的英特尔图形驱动程序

我对此完全陌生。 我在新戴尔桌面上运行Ubuntu 14.04。 我使用Xorg和compiz有一个问题,使用> 60%的CPU。 我认为这是因为我的图形驱动程序无法被识别,因此软件被用作加速器而不是卡。

我的卡是Intel Xeon E3-1200 v3 / 4th Gen Core。 请看下面的输出,并问我是否遗漏了重要信息。 我很感激任何建议。 我认为有说服力的行是“不是软件渲染:否”,“(EE)无法加载模块”模式设置“(模块不存在,0)”和“AIGLX:屏幕0不支持DRI2; AIGLX :恢复软件渲染“是信息线。

我更新了英特尔驱动程序。

您可以尝试安装intel-linux-graphics-installer。 我亲自将它与各种沙滩卡一起使用,试一试也不会有什么坏处。

如果您没有gdebi我建议使用gdebi安装deb软件包来修复可能出现的依赖性问题:

 sudo apt-get update && sudo apt-get install gdebi 

现在从01.org下载安装程序

 wget https://download.01.org/gfx/ubuntu/14.04/main/pool/main/i/intel-linux-graphics-installer/intel-linux-graphics-installer_1.0.6-0intel1_amd64.deb 

使deb可执行并使用gdebi安装:

 sudo chmod +x intel-linux-graphics-installer_1.0.6-0intel1_amd64.deb sudo gdebi intel-linux-graphics-installer_1.0.6-0intel1_amd64.deb 

现在,要运行安装程序,只需使用以下命令:

 intel-linux-graphics-installer 

重启以使更改生效。

您可以使用VDPAU_DRIVERS=va_gl命令启用VDPAU和VAAPI。 这里是源http://www.webupd8.org/2013/09/adobe-flash-player-hardware.html的链接

 sudo apt-get install i965-va-driver sudo add-apt-repository ppa:nilarimogard/webupd8 sudo apt-get update sudo apt-get install i965-va-driver libvdpau-va-gl1 

默认情况下,Adobe Flash不允许加速,因此您必须创建如下配置文件:

 sudo mkdir -p /etc/adobe echo "EnableLinuxHWVideoDecode=1" | sudo tee /etc/adobe/mms.cfg echo "OverrideGPUValidation=1" | sudo tee -a /etc/adobe/mms.cfg 

这在系统范围内不能很好地工作,因为它与已经利用VDPAU的应用程序冲突。 因此,要使用VDPAU运行单个应用程序,请遵循此示例。

 VDPAU_DRIVER=va_gl firefox 

这将使用VDPAU驱动程序运行firefox和adobe flash。 我还用Gimp和其他一些像VLC和mplayer测试了这个。

另外,因为/ usr / bin / firefox是一个simlink,你可以安全地删除这个文件,如下所示:

 sudo rm /usr/bin/firefox 

并使用bash脚本替换文件,以便在您自动打开firefox时使用VDPAU(将整个命令复制并粘贴到一个打开的终端,一次两行)

 echo '#!/bin/bash VDPAU_DRIVER=va_gl /usr/lib/firefox/firefox.sh' | sudo tee /usr/bin/firefox 

最后,要使其可执行:

 sudo chmod +x /usr/bin/firefox 

现在你应该为firefox提供硬件加速和加速硬件解码。

要获得铬或铬的支持,请键入:

 chrome://flags 

在url栏中启用“覆盖软件渲染列表”选项,它就像列表中的第一个。

然后,使用“synaptic”包管理器搜索opengl或GL,加速,渲染,解码等。安装所有你可以找到的gl支持,但是,请务必注意要做的更改以确保通过在此过程中默认卸载所需的应用程序,您不会安装会破坏系统的东西。 (在接受任何更改之前,请注意并阅读)。 如果chrome或chromium URL页面上不支持任何内容

 chrome://gpu 

。 。 。 你通常可以安装gl支持来解决这个问题。 我无法解决的唯一问题是完全加速解码。 这并不完全支持,并且通常会在YouTubevideo等过程中引发错误。 因为chrome使用pepperflash而不是常规的adobe flash软件,所以使用带有谷歌浏览器或铬的VDPAU_DRIVER = va_gl命令将无法实现加速。
